Transitioning to New Quality Production.

Beijing recently unveiled key policy documents for the upcoming 15th Five-Year Plan (2026-2030), signaling a major shift in the country's economic and technological strategy. The focus has moved from simple industrial growth to New Quality Productive Forces, which prioritizes humanoid robotics, 6G telecommunications, and quantum computing. A significant part of the 2026 agenda is the Dual Control system, which marks the first time industries face binding caps on total carbon emissions rather than just energy intensity. This is part of a broader push to reach peak carbon emissions by 2030 while modernizing the domestic manufacturing sector.
